Webasyst плъгини и приложения

Удобно управление на допълнителни свойства на страницата.

Ако не знаете защо са необходими допълнителни параметри на страницата: това е описано с примери в документацията. Накратко, те са необходими, за да придадат необичаен, уникален дизайн и съдържание на отделните страници на сайта.

Трябва да се признае, че стандартният начин за управление на допълнителни параметри на информационни страници в Webasyst не е много удобен: трябва да имате почти мозъка на програмист, за да пишете постоянно нещо като

И най-важното, за да избегнете печатна грешка, когато трябва да напишете много такива допълнителни параметри за много страници. Всеки път, когато копирате всичко това от старата страница на новата, се хващате, че си мислите: „Защо трябва да копирам параметрите ръчно - защо не се копират сами?“

Очевидно разработчикът на приложението “Параметри ” също е дошъл със същата идея, тъй като то значително опростява тази работа, а именно, когато редактирате страницата, ви позволява веднага да видите целия списък с налични параметри и остава само да ги попълните.

Вярно е, че няма да направи допълнителните параметри, които сте въвели ръчно по-рано, достъпни за всички други страници (въпреки че би било хубаво), но ви позволява централно да конфигурирате списъка с параметри веднъж в бекенда на приложението, след което можете да ги попълвате, когато редактирате страници на различни приложения, които формират страници на сайта.

Начало на работа

Първоначалният вид на интерфейса на приложението е малко обезсърчаващ - той е почти празен.

страницата

След няколко секунди разбирате, че там не трябва да има нищо, тъй като приложението току-що е инсталирано, но може би липсва някакъв вид поздрав или основен съвет за начинаещ потребител.Първото объркване обаче бързо преминава и ние пристъпваме към реалното създаване на допълнителни параметри - чрез бутона "Нов параметър".

Добавяне на опции

Приложението ви позволява да създавате параметри от няколко типа:

  • обикновен текст (както обикновено)
  • отметка (кутия за отметка, квадратче за отметка)
  • падащ списък (от който може да бъде избрана само една стойност)
  • списък с множество възможности за избор
  • изображение
  • избор на цвят

страницата

Обхватът на всяка настройка може да бъде ограничен само до желания набор от приложения от следния списък: Сайт, Блог, Магазин (Shop-Script) и Снимки. Така че за всяко от приложенията можете да създадете свой собствен набор от параметри и безопасно да ги използвате, без да се страхувате, че някой параметър за „Сайта“ случайно ще бъде използван на страниците на „Блога“.

За падащи опции можете да посочите стойност по подразбиране, която ще бъде автоматично избрана при първото редактиране на страницата на приложението, за което е налична опцията. Разбира се, този автоматичен избор по подразбиране може да бъде променен, преди да запазите страницата, ако е необходимо.

Ако изберете няколко стойности за параметъра тип множествен избор, когато редактирате страницата, тогава на сайта тези стойности ще бъдат комбинирани с два знака, например: едно две три. За да покажете такива стойности във формата, от който се нуждаете, трябва да конвертирате с помощта на функция PHP или Smarty, например, както е показано на примерната страница.

По време на пробното използване на приложението беше открито необичайно поведение в следния случай: ако вече е запазена стойност за някакъв параметър, тогава изтриването или деактивирането на такъв параметър или промяната на името му не си струва, тъй като в този случай при редактиранестраници, тази опция все още остава видима, но вече под формата на обикновени текстови полета, които може да изглеждат необичайни или неудобни, например в случай на полета от типа "падащ списък" или "множествен избор". За да премахнете такива "изгубени" параметри, трябва да прибегнете до недокументиран трик: напълно да изтриете името на такъв параметър и да запазите страницата - само в този случай тя ще бъде изтрита.

Използване на параметри в съдържанието на страницата

webasyst

При опит за използване на създадените параметри бяха разкрити няколко неудобства. Първо, приложението Настройки скри подсказката, която беше под областта за редактиране на опциите на страницата, преди приложението да бъде инсталирано. И в този намек имаше полезна информация за това как точно стойностите на доп. параметрите трябва да бъдат вмъкнати в изходния код на страницата. След инсталирането на приложението този намек изчезна и сега трябва или да разчитате на паметта си, или да си припомните правилния формат, като използвате документацията на Webasyst.

Второто обстоятелство също не прави живота много по-лесен за потребителя: когато редактирате страницата, само заглавията на добавката. параметри, но не и техните системни имена, които всъщност трябва да бъдат посочени в кода на страницата. Да кажем, ако допълнително Ако параметърът с име изображение има заглавие „Изображение“, тогава само „Изображение“ е видимо за потребителя, но няма информация, че този параметър трябва да бъде вмъкнат в страницата с помощта на изображението на фрагмента>. Можете, разбира се, да проверите името на параметъра, като погледнете в приложението Настройки, но това поведение не може да се нарече много удобно.

Внос и износ

Интересна функция на приложението е импортирането и експортирането на настройките на страницата във файл, който можете да запишете на вашия компютър. Експортираните настройки на параметрите могат да се съхраняват вкато резервно копие, в случай че случайно изтриете някой от тях.

Плюсове: Страхотна идея за облекчаване на рутинната работа на потребителите, които вършат много работа, за да подобрят страниците на своя сайт. Недостатъци: липса на удобни подкани за вмъкване на доп. параметри към изходния код на страницата.

Каним ви да решите сами как този баланс отговаря на вашите нужди и финансови възможности за закупуване на приложението.

Webasyst е ново поколение CMS, което съчетава инструменти за управление на уебсайт и онлайн магазин с полезни приложения за сътрудничество с колеги и взаимодействие с клиенти. Единен център за управление на бизнеса през Интернет.

Магазин Webasyst

Ние получаваме и обработваме личните данни на посетителите на уебсайта в съответствие сПолитика за обработка на лични данни. Изпращането на лични данни чрез която и да е страница от сайта предполага приемане на всички точки от Политиката.